The Quinn is dead! Long live the Quinn! Harley needs to solve her own murder in the finale to writer Stephanie Phillips fan-favorite time on Harley Quinn!

Who killed Harley Quinn? Somebody needs to solve her murder, and the only worthy candidate is… Harley herself! Though, since she’s dead…there are certain hurdles to overcome. The wild final arc of writer Stephanie Phillips’ Harley Quinn stint has murder, Multiversal mischief, guest appearances, and stunning art from Matteo Lolli! 

Plus, don’t miss the terrifying debut of… the Harley Who Laughs!

This volume collects Harley Quinn #21-27.

Stephanie Phillips is an American writer known for comics and graphic novels such as HARLEY QUINN, BATMAN: LEGENDS OF THE DARK KNIGHT, SENSATIONAL WONDER WOMAN, and SUPERMAN. Stephanie also holds a PhD in rhetoric and composition and MA in English from the University of South Florida. She has taught writing and communication courses at the University at Buffalo, the University of South Florida, and the University of Tampa. Outside of comics, Stephanie is a Muay Thai fighter and hockey player.
